When's the best time to book a family-friendly holiday in Cork?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 14°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 6°C. Average annual precipitation for Cork is 1037 mm.

What's the best way for us to get around Cork?
To see more of the surrounding area, hop aboard a train at Cork Kent Station or Glounthaune Station. Cork might not have many public transport options, so consider renting a car to explore more.
